Utrecht, 26 June 2025 - PQR today announced the acquisition of E-Storage - experts in complex data availability and cyber recovery issues. With the acquisition, PQR strengthens its data centre and cloud services with advanced solutions that keep customer data secure and accessible at a time when cyber threats are becoming more sophisticated, large-scale and frequent. RELAY acted as financial advisor to E-Storage in this transaction.
Founded in 1999, E-Storage has 38 employees and turns an annual turnover of around EUR 23 million. E-Storage's experts have in-depth knowledge of data infrastructures, cyber recovery and data migrations. The company is also known as a renowned specialist in management and implementation of partners' solutions IBM, NetApp, Dell, Commvault, Rubrik and Veeam and offers data availability and cyber recovery services for both on-premises and cloud environments. E-Storage's entire team will be integrated into PQR's organisation. With the integration of E-Storage, PQR will grow to over 330 employees.

Expansion of service portfolio
For PQR, the acquisition of E-Storage is a logical next step after rapid organic growth and previous acquisitions. The company is following an acquisition-driven strategy to expand its dedicated services portfolio, giving customers a single point of contact for delivery, implementation and management of modern workstations, hybrid data centre and cloud environments, networking and security. PQR has been part of Germany's Bechtle Group since 2022, which in the Netherlands consists of several companies with a total of around 800 employees.
